Itinerary description
The largest bog in Saare County with its 4,8 km trail is perfect for hiking. The footway and wooden boardwalk pass through the bog around Lake Pikkjärv. There you will find a lovely observation platform where you can relax and have a small picnic. There is also a 9 m observation tower overlooking the picturesque bog. In autumn, you can pick cranberries next to the trail.
Parts of the trail are covered in wood chips, with iron plates, and parts of it is a boardwalk. Due to the airport tiles being uneven, only a part of the trail is accessible for parents with baby strollers.
